Top 5 City Building Games in Poland Q4 2023: Unified Platform Performance

In Q4 2023, the top 5 city building games in Poland showed diverse performance trends across downloads, revenue, and weekly active users. Data from Sensor Tower reveals how these apps fared on a unified platform, combining both iOS and Android metrics.

Isekai:Slow Life by Mars Era Limited saw a fluctuating revenue pattern, peaking at about $7.6K in late October and ending the quarter at around $5.1K. Downloads experienced a significant drop from 2.7K in late September to just over 230 by the end of December. Weekly active users decreased steadily from 5.9K to 3.5K throughout the quarter.

SimCity BuildIt from Electronic Arts exhibited a surge in revenue mid-quarter, reaching approximately $7.8K in mid-December. Downloads spiked to 4K in mid-October and saw another peak of 4.6K in mid-November. Active users fluctuated, with a high of 42.3K in mid-November and a low of 26.9K in early December.

Land of Empires: Immortal by Nuverse maintained a relatively steady revenue, hovering around $3K most weeks, with a peak of $3.9K in early November. Downloads remained low, not exceeding 116 in any given week. Active users showed a slight decline from 308 in late September to 235 by the end of December.

Puzzles & Chaos: Frozen Castle from BUILDING-BLOCKS NETWORK TECHNOLOGY CO., LIMITED experienced a significant increase in revenue, peaking at $3.1K in early December. Downloads saw a high of 2.1K in late October, tapering off to 835 by the end of December. Active users reached a peak of 2.7K in early December before decreasing to 1.9K at the quarter's end.

Transport Tycoon Empire: City by Alda Games s.r.o. showed steady revenue growth, peaking at $1.6K in early December. Downloads peaked at 5K in late October and remained above 2.5K throughout the quarter. Active users steadily increased from 31.7K in late September to 38.5K by the end of December.
